How Diphenhydramine Works in the Body

Diphenhydramine blocks the H1 histamine receptors in your body. When histamine binds to these receptors during an allergic reaction, it triggers inflammation and other symptoms. By occupying these receptors first, diphenhydramine prevents histamine from causing trouble.

This action helps reduce:

    • Itchy eyes and nose
    • Sneezing fits
    • Hives and skin rashes
    • Swelling caused by insect bites or stings

Besides allergy relief, diphenhydramine also has sedative properties. That’s why drowsiness is a common side effect of Benadryl.

The Science Behind Antihistamines: Why Benadryl Works

Histamine plays a major role in allergy symptoms by increasing blood vessel permeability and stimulating nerve endings that cause itching or sneezing. Antihistamines like diphenhydramine block this process at the receptor level.

Diphenhydramine is a first-generation antihistamine known for its ability to cross the blood-brain barrier. This explains both its effectiveness in relieving allergy symptoms and its sedative effects on the central nervous system.

Newer second-generation antihistamines (like loratadine or cetirizine) don’t cross into the brain as easily, so they cause less drowsiness but might act slower or less intensely in some cases.

Comparing First-Generation vs Second-Generation Antihistamines

Feature First-Generation (e.g., Diphenhydramine) Second-Generation (e.g., Loratadine)
Drowsiness Common; can be strong Minimal; usually non-sedating
Onset of Action Within 15-30 minutes Within 1-3 hours
Duration of Effect 4-6 hours 12-24 hours

This table highlights why some people choose Benadryl for quick relief despite its sedative effect—it acts fast but requires multiple doses per day compared to longer-lasting alternatives.

Safety Considerations When Using Benadryl Allergy Medicine

Even though Benadryl is available without a prescription, it’s crucial to use it responsibly. Diphenhydramine can cause side effects beyond drowsiness such as dry mouth, dizziness, blurred vision, or urinary retention in some users.

People with certain conditions should be cautious or avoid it altogether:

    • Elderly individuals: Increased risk of confusion or falls.
    • Children under two years: Not recommended due to safety concerns.
    • Poor liver function: May affect drug metabolism.
    • Narrow-angle glaucoma: Can worsen eye pressure.
    • BPH (enlarged prostate): Risk of urinary retention.

Mixing Benadryl with alcohol or other sedatives intensifies drowsiness dangerously. Driving or operating machinery after taking it isn’t advisable unless you know how you react.

Dosing Guidelines for Adults and Children

Proper dosing ensures effectiveness while minimizing risks:

    • Adults: Typically 25-50 mg every 4-6 hours; max dose about 300 mg/day.
    • Ages 6-12: Usually half adult dose; follow package instructions carefully.
    • Younger children: Consult pediatrician before use.

Do not exceed recommended doses or combine with other medications without consulting a healthcare professional.

The History Behind Benadryl: From Discovery to Household Name

Diphenhydramine was first synthesized in the early 1940s by Dr. George Rieveschl while working at Parke-Davis Laboratories. It became one of the first effective antihistamines approved for human use in the late ’40s.

Its widespread adoption came quickly because it dramatically improved treatment options for allergies at a time when no other effective oral medications existed. The brand name “Benadryl” became synonymous with fast allergy relief over decades thanks to strong marketing campaigns and proven results.

Today, millions rely on this medication worldwide for quick symptom management during allergy season or unexpected reactions.

The Difference Between Allergy Medicines: Where Does Benadryl Fit?

Allergy medicines fall into several categories:

    • Antihistamines: Block histamine effects (Benadryl belongs here).
    • Nasal corticosteroids: Reduce inflammation inside nasal passages (e.g., fluticasone).
    • Mast cell stabilizers: Prevent release of histamine from cells (less common).
    • Epinephrine: Emergency treatment for severe allergic reactions.

Benadryl shines as an immediate-action antihistamine with sedative qualities that help stop symptoms fast but may not be ideal for daily long-term use due to drowsiness issues.

If you need daily allergy control without sedation interfering with activities like work or school, second-generation antihistamines might be better options.
